Barkheda Dor, Narsinghgarh

Barkheda Dor is a village and Gram Panchayat of the Narsinghgarh Tehsil in Rajgarh district of Madhya Pradesh, which falls under Narsinghgarh block. It belongs to Rajgarh parliament constituency and Narsinghgarh assembly constituency. As on May 2024, the current population of Barkheda Dor is 1.2 thousands out of which 580 are males and rest 576 are females. The sex ratio of this village is 993 females per 1000 males. There are around 166 teenagers in Barkheda Dor. It has literacy rate of 54% which means around 629 persons can read and write. Total 485 people belonging to scheduled caste and 0 scheduled tribe people live in the village. There are around 291 households in Barkheda Dor, which means every family has 4 members on average. The village has working population of 578. The pincode of Barkheda Dor is 465667 and there are many postoffices around the village which can used to send speed post, registered parcel etc.
